Maybe answer to that question lies in this article at the time of purchase.....collaboration on diesel engines to hybrids....diesel engines so out of vogue at the moment.
Toyota and Isuzu have signed a memorandum of understanding to begin studies on possible business collaboration. The studies include:
Research and development, and then production, of small diesel engines, led by Isuzu.
Joint r&d of emissions-control technologies and devices for diesels, again led by Isuzu.
Environmental technologies, including those related to engines and alternative fuels, led by Toyota.
